- Formulation Guidelines
- Use Level: 0.5-2%
- Suggested final formulation pH <5.5
- Use in O/W formulations
- Post add into formulation after emulsification
- Not temperature sensitive
- Soluble in Butylene Glycol and Ethanol
- Insoluble in Water

- Composition
Value | Units | Test Method / Conditions | |
1,2-Hexanediol | 1.2 - 1.80 | % | — |
BHT | 3.20 - 4.80 | % | — |
Disodium EDTA | 0.42 - 0.62 | % | — |
Epigallocatechin Gallate | 2.85 - 4.27 | % | — |
Ethoxydiglycol | 5.75 - 8.63 | % | — |
Poloxamer 235 | 17.08 - 25.62 | % | — |
Polysorbate 20 | 7.21 - 10.81 | % | — |
Retinol | 8 - 12 | % | — |
Sodium Ascorbate | 3.86 - 5.80 | % | — |
Water | 34.24 - 41.84 | % | — |
